Trithionate (CAS 1583-59-1) is a sulfur oxoanion with the molecular formula O6S32-, widely utilized in chemical research and industrial applications. This high-purity compound is essential for studies in sulfur chemistry, electrochemical processes, and analytical methodologies. - CAS No: 1583-59-1
- Molecular Formula: O6S3-2
- Molecular Weight: 192.2
- Exact Mass: 191.88570124
- Monoisotopic Mass: 191.88570124
- Charge: -2
- SMILES: [O-]S(=O)(=O)SS(=O)(=O)[O-]
- Synonyms: trithionate, trithionate(2-), Trithionat, CHEBI:15987, DTXSID20165968
Application
Trithionate is primarily used in research involving sulfur cycle chemistry and redox reactions. It serves as a key intermediate in the study of polythionates and their role in environmental and industrial processes. Additionally, Trithionate is employed in electrochemical applications, such as energy storage and corrosion studies, due to its unique redox properties.
